· Kathy Koyamaibole, Regional Director North America for Tourism Fiji

· Bula Spirit (come and experience a welcoming and living culture that welcomes you).

· Tropical Escape (pure natural tropical nature).

· Happiness is closer than you think - Direct flights operated by Fiji Airways.

· Fiji easier and closer than people imagine: 10.5hrs from the west coast, overnight flight with early morning arrival from 5 North America gateways (LAX,SFO,DFW, YVR, HNL)

· Daniel Fincham, Sales Manager for Rovos Rail
· A family-run bespoke train journeys through the heart of Africa
· Rovos Rail is a privately owned, family run operation offering an intimate and highly personalized journey that blends the romance of classic rail travel with the adventure of exploring Africa.
· The glamour and excitement of the golden age of leisure travel
· Guests experience beautifully restored vintage carriages, refined dining, attentive service, and a slower pace of travel that brings back a time when the journey itself was the destination.
